Katya Soldak: Washington sits on the sidelines while Ukraine’s democracy slips away
U.S. lawmakers carefully watched Ukraine’s political turmoil after Ukrainian president Viktor Yanukovych changed the country’s course from Europe to Russia last fall. Washington even considered imposing visa bans and other sanctions against Ukrainian officials involved in crackdowns on anti-government protesters. However, nothing stopped the Ukrainian government from approving anti-democratic legislation this week, creating an environment that makes fair and democratic presidential elections in 2015 impossible.
